Solution for 4(7x-1)=7(4x+3) equation:



4(7x-1)=7(4x+3)
We move all terms to the left:
4(7x-1)-(7(4x+3))=0
We multiply parentheses
28x-(7(4x+3))-4=0
We calculate terms in parentheses: -(7(4x+3)), so:
7(4x+3)
We multiply parentheses
28x+21
Back to the equation:
-(28x+21)
We get rid of parentheses
28x-28x-21-4=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-25!=0
There is no solution for this equation
